Role of Ignition Coils
In an internal combustion engine that uses spark plugs, a high voltage of 20,000 to 35,000V is required to discharge electricity in the combustion chamber during the compression stroke. An ignition coil is a type of transformer that converts the 12V battery voltage into the high voltage necessary for spark plug discharge. It basically consists of a primary coil, a secondary coil, and a core (iron core), and epoxy resin is filled into the case to ensure insulation between these components.

High Voltage Generation Principle of Ignition Coils
While there are various types of ignition coils, differing in appearance and number of output terminals, their high voltage generation principle is all the same. The primary coil is connected to the battery via an igniter (switch). First, the ECU (Engine Control Unit) turns the igniter ON, causing current to flow through the primary coil. This generates a bundle of magnetic flux lines, called magnetic flux, in the core (iron core) that acts as the axis of the primary coil, turning the core (iron core) into an electromagnet. Subsequently, when the ECU determines the engine ignition timing, it switches the igniter to the OFF state, stopping the current to the primary coil. As a result, the core (iron core) is no longer an electromagnet, and the magnetic flux inside the core (iron core) also disappears. When the magnetic flux inside the core (iron core) suddenly disappears, a high voltage is generated in the secondary coil, which shares the same core (iron core) as its axis, due to electromagnetic induction*, in proportion to the turns ratio of the primary and secondary coils. The high voltage generated in the secondary coil causes a spark to jump between the spark plug gap, igniting the air-fuel mixture (gasoline + air).
*Coils have the property of generating voltage when the magnetic flux passing through them changes. This voltage generation phenomenon is called electromagnetic induction.
Furthermore, since the voltage generated in a coil increases in proportion to the number of turns, ignition coils increase the winding of the secondary coil to generate high voltage.

■Precautions
1. Always perform inspection and replacement after stopping the engine.
2. Please check for any oil or leaks around the spark plug holes. Oil contamination or leaks can cause malfunctions.
3. Perform inspection and replacement according to the service manual of each automobile manufacturer.
4. Exercise caution when attaching and detaching connectors. Damaging the connector can lead to poor conductivity and other issues.
5. Do not use products that have been dropped, as dropping or impacting them may cause cracks or damage to internal components.
6. Please use the correct ignition coil part number as specified in this document.
7. Do not use the ignition coils described in this document for purposes other than their intended use.
8. When storing, avoid high temperatures and humidity.
9. When the engine check (MIL) lamp illuminates, before (or after) replacing the ignition coil, always clear (reset) the diagnostic (self-diagnosis/OBD) error codes according to the service manual or similar documentation. Failure to clear the error codes may lead to problems such as the engine check lamp not turning off.
